The international version of the Galaxy S26 Ultra has been revealed through NBTC certification.
Samsung's next flagship model, the Galaxy S26 Ultra, has just appeared in the NBTC Thailand database with model number SM-S948B/DS, confirming its international version and premium features.
A version of the Samsung Galaxy S26 Ultra has just been spotted in the database of the National Broadcasting and Telecommunications Commission of Thailand (NBTC), a significant indication that the device is in the process of being prepared for a global market launch.
NBTC certification reveals important information.
According to information discovered by leak expert Mukul Sharma, the Galaxy S26 Ultra has been certified by NBTC with the model codenameSM-S948B/DSThis is a necessary step before a mobile device can be officially distributed in the Thai market.

Analyzing the model code reveals some noteworthy details. The "B" character is commonly used by Samsung for international versions, indicating that this device is not exclusive to one region. The "DS" suffix confirms dual-SIM support, a common feature in many markets worldwide.
Expected specifications of the Galaxy S26 Ultra
Although the NBTC certification doesn't reveal the specifications, many sources have made predictions about the configuration of the Galaxy S26 Ultra. The Galaxy S26 series is expected to be announced at the Galaxy Unpacked event around February 2026.

The Ultra model is expected to have significant improvements over its predecessor, focusing on the screen, performance, and camera system.
Expected technical specifications table
| Features | Expected parameters |
|---|---|
| Screen | Dynamic AMOLED 2X 6.9 inches, M14 OLED panel |
| Microprocessors | Snapdragon 8 Gen 5 Elite for Galaxy |
| RAM | 12GB |
| Internal memory | Up to 1TB |
| Battery | 5,000 mAh |
| Fast charging | It comes with a 60W cord and a 25W cordless option. |
| Rear camera | Main 200MP, telephoto 50MP (5x optical zoom), telephoto 10MP (3x optical zoom), ultrawide 50MP |
| Front camera | Wider perspective |
